VarnFest 2024 Learn Share and Grow

What does trust make possible in a team and how to build it?

It was a real pleasure to speak at VarnFest on the topic of trust and leadership. In this interactive session, I shared five practical perspectives on trust, from how it can be a competitive advantage to how leaders can build trust every day through their behaviour. We explored ways to reflect on our own trustworthiness, how to avoid unintentionally eroding trust, and the difference between trust and psychological safety. It was a rich discussion with plenty of takeaways. You can find out more about VarnFest at the link below.
